
If a dishwasher is not an option or you’re tired of watching the dirty dishes pile grow ever taller, then check out the latest ‘megasonic’ cleaner from Coway.
The SWV-08AM is designed to be fitted where your regular kitchen tap/faucet goes and uses sound waves, and water, to clean produce, meats, dishes, pots and pans with ‘little or no detergent’. According to the company:
“The megasonic waves induce micro cavitation, shaking impurities loose from surfaces. Coway integrated the controller and faucet into this device, designing the SWV-08AM like a conventional faucet, small and easy to use and install. The water flowing through the jet spray faucet head washes impurities away, preventing second-hand contamination. The cleaning device also delivers clean water using its built-in P-Sediment filter.”
